The Headlines:

In the role of Financial Analyst working in Milwaukee you will be part of the Record to Report Accounting team in the Global Business Services (GBS) Function. The person will provide finance support and drive efficiencies to various functions within and outside finance for budgeting, planning/forecasting, reporting, and analysis in a variety of areas through migrations.

 

This position reports to the GBS Record to Report Team Lead and works closely with Supply Chain and other Finance teams. 

 

The Responsibilities:

  • Obtain information from customers and business partners to draw conclusions about business processes, take a systematic approach to evaluating alternatives, and make recommendations to management
  • Lead the preparation of filing of complex tax returns, ensuring accuracy and compliance
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ure tax compliance and support business initiatives
  • Use financial analysis techniques, tools, and concepts to provide practical counsel to business unit partners and to help drive business results
  • Review, evaluate, and prioritize tasks/project assignments and communicate key issues to management
  • Support GBS migration initiatives, ensuring business processes and solutions are well defined and documented

 

The Qualifications:

  • You have a relative 4-year degree and at least 3 years in Accounting, Finance, Tax Accounting, or a related field
  • You have knowledge of excise tax laws and regulations.
  • You have solid knowledge of GAAP and internal controls (CPA or CMA preferred)
  • You have strong Excel skills and experience with financial software including SAP and Vertex
  • Experience working on continuous improvement initiatives across cross functional teams
  • You love a challenge. You complete complex projects quickly and adeptly with your understanding of the business priorities 
  • Ability to work in virtual teams, matrixed organization, and fast paced environment
  • You have a thirst for learning – you are always looking for ways to learn and help one another grow  
  • You are confident and competent. You are diplomatic, professional and exercise great judgment in developing and maintaining excellent relationships within the business
